The EGR valve, installed in the top front of the air
intake manifold, has three major components: a two
head valve assembly, a DC motor, and an Integrated
Circuit (IC). The IC has three Hall effect position
sensors that monitor valve movement.
The EGR drive module, mounted on the EGR drive
module mounting bracket above the ECM/IDM
assembly, controls the DC motor.
